2. Black Swallowtail Butterfly

The black swallowtail butterfly is another common butterfly species that can appear in dreams. This species is known for its striking black and yellow coloring, with bold patterns on its wings. In many cultures, the black swallowtail butterfly is seen as a symbol of transformation and growth.

In Native American cultures, the black swallowtail butterfly is often seen as a symbol of hope and change. According to Native American beliefs, the butterfly represents the spirit of loved ones who have passed on, bringing comfort and reassurance to those who are grieving.

In Christianity, the black swallowtail butterfly has been associated with the idea of resurrection and rebirth. Just as the butterfly emerges from its chrysalis to spread its wings and take flight, so too can believers be reborn through faith.

In Chinese culture, the black swallowtail butterfly is viewed as a symbol of joy and happiness. It is believed to bring good luck and prosperity to those who see it.

If you dream of a black swallowtail butterfly, it may be a sign of impending change and transformation in your life. This change may be positive or negative, but it will ultimately lead to personal growth and enlightenment.
